我想使用比Rails(Sinatra/Ramaze/Camping)更轻的框架,但我担心通过这样做我将无法使用以插件形式为Rails定制的许多共享库.这是一个主要问题,还是大多数这些插件可用于不同的Ruby框架?
使用除Rails之外的Ruby框架还有其他潜在的缺点吗?
我在将数据源动态分配给列表视图时遇到问题。
例如,我有 receivedBonuses(Bonus) 和 receivedLeaves(Leave) 列表,我希望 listview 根据用户单击的链接按钮显示这些列表项。
研究互联网和 stackoverflow.com 我发现了 3 个解决方案:
在列表视图中使用中继器。但就我而言,我无法将其应用于我的案例,我完全感到困惑
使用嵌套列表视图。我试着这样做:
<asp:ListView ID = "bonuses" runat="server" DataSource ='<%# Eval("received_bonuses") %>' >
<ItemTemplate>
<tr>
<td><%# Eval("bonus_desc")%></td>
<td><%# Eval("bonus_type")%></td>
</tr>
</ItemTemplate>
<LayoutTemplate>
<table>
<tr>
<th>Bonus Description</th>
<th>Bonus Received Date</th>
</tr>
<tr ID="itemPlaceholder" runat="server" />
</table>
</LayoutTemplate>
Run Code Online (Sandbox Code Playgroud)
<table>
<tr>
<th>Bonus Description</th>
<th>Bonus Received Date</th>
</tr>
<tr ID="itemPlaceholder" runat="server" />
</table>
</LayoutTemplate>
</asp:ListView>
<br />
Run Code Online (Sandbox Code Playgroud)
在后面的代码中,我试着这样写:
protected void dataBound(object sender, ListViewItemEventArgs e)
{
this.DataBindChildren();
}
Run Code Online (Sandbox Code Playgroud)
它没有给出任何错误,只是不起作用。
我不知道如何将它应用于我的案例。
任何帮助表示赞赏。
非常感谢。
我有一个DataGridView,其中填充了4列和多行数据.我想遍历DataGridView并仅从特定列获取单元格值,因为我需要将此数据传递给方法.
这是我的代码:
foreach (DataGridViewRow row in this.dataGridView2.Rows)
{
foreach (DataGridViewCell cell in row.Cells)
{
if (cell.Value == null || cell.Value.Equals(""))
{
continue;
}
GetQuestions(cell.Value.ToString());
}
}
Run Code Online (Sandbox Code Playgroud)
这似乎只是通过所有单元格,但我需要能够指定类似的东西:
foreach (DataGridViewRow row in this.dataGridView2.Rows)
{
foreach (DataGridViewCell cell in row.Cells[2])//Note specified column index
{
if (cell.Value == null || cell.Value.Equals(""))
{
continue;
}
GetQuestions(cell.Value.ToString());
}
}
Run Code Online (Sandbox Code Playgroud) 在git中设置项目很简单,所以即使是小脚本我也可以拥有单独的存储库.现在的问题是如何管理它们.
我使用这些存储库在多个地方工作.当我对某个存储库进行了更改后,我希望能够在其他位置更新存储库.
所以我有一个包含许多存储库的目录.
能够用一个命令完成这些操作会很高兴.
输出需要足够沉默才能真正注意到要做的事情.
我试图为python3.0安装"setuptool"包.但不幸的是,当我尝试安装它时,模块名称"dist"丢失了.请帮我解决这个问题.
请查看@LennartRegebro提供的更新时间响应的接受答案
我正在使用相对较大的DB表(700K行)处理该项目.
错误,我在设计数据库架构时做了.当行增加时,我不得不增加ID的列类型bigint(x).
现在它是bigint(44).我害怕设置高x值因为我认为它会显着降低性能.也许我错了..
请帮我解决问题.
我可以设置哪种列类型并忘记此问题?
在数据库架构设计领域我应该学到什么?
我有一些长时间运行的查询不时出现超时问题和死锁.
我想知道什么时候最适合使用NOLOCK而在哪里?
我是否在更新和插入中使用它?还是读?
这基本上是一个设计模式问题:
我期望查询数据库以获得与给定股票最高度相关的股票清单(股票/证券).
相反,我想也许我应该创建一个具有静态HashMap的对象并将数据存储在那里.然后每次我需要"查询"它.
这种方法会有什么问题吗,因为我相信它会相对于查询数据库中的相同数据而显着提高性能.数据量相对较小,并且不会增长,因此不会导致问题.以后会有什么问题会让我感到困惑吗?